To import a music library to your iPhone, open iTunes, connect your iPhone via USB, and select your device. Under the 'Summary' tab, check 'Manually manage music and videos.' Go to the 'Music' tab, check 'Sync Music,' and choose the desired playlists or songs. Click 'Apply' to start syncing. Ensure Wi-Fi syncing is enabled for future convenience.
FAQs & Answers
- Can I sync music to my iPhone without iTunes? Yes, you can use alternative apps like Apple Music or third-party software to sync music to your iPhone.
- What if my music doesn’t sync to my iPhone? If your music doesn't sync, ensure your iPhone is properly connected, check your sync settings, or restart iTunes and your device.
- Is Wi-Fi syncing possible for music? Yes, you can enable Wi-Fi syncing in iTunes for easier music management without needing a USB connection.
- How do I access synced music on my iPhone? Once synced, open the Music app on your iPhone to access your playlists and songs.
